GLP-1 receptor agonists are a revolutionary class of medications primarily used to manage type 2 diabetes. However, growing research suggests their potential benefits extend beyond blood sugar control, impacting appetite regulation and promoting weight loss. When incorporated into a well-planned diet, these agonists can significantly optimize your dietary approaches for improved health outcomes.
- Utilizing reduced portions can be facilitated by the appetite-suppressing effects of GLP-1 agonists, leading to a intrinsic reduction in calorie intake.
- Adjusting your macronutrient profile with greater protein and decreased carbohydrates can synergize with the metabolic effects of these drugs for optimal results.
- Recording your food intake and modifying your diet based on your individual response to the medication is crucial for personalized success.

Navigating Nutrition on GLP-1 Medications
Embarking on a voyage with GLP-1 medications can be effective, but it's crucial to complement your nutritional choices for best possible results. These medications, designed to control blood sugar levels, often come with subtle effects on appetite and metabolic processes. Consulting a registered dietitian can provide specific guidance on how to adjust your diet to enhance the benefits of your medication.
- Evaluate incorporating nutrient-dense foods into each meal to sustain satiety and body composition.
- Emphasize complex carbohydrates over refined carbohydrates for sustained energy.
- Drink plenty of water throughout the day to aid digestion.
